
Research areas include: Regenerative Medicine, Stem Cell Biology, Wound-healing, and Tissue Engineering; Drug and Gene Delivery; Cancer Biology and Therapy; Vascular Biology, Inflammation, and Cardiovascular Dysfunction; Novel Bioelectric Approaches to Cancer and Cardiovascular Therapies; Telomeres and Telomerase in Cancer, Aging, and Stem Cells.
